Wells Fargo CEO backs tariffs, defends consumer health, and warns on crypto bill; plus AI existential risk debate, Charter's Cox integration, Chime's bank acquisition, and Apple event options buzz.
Key takeaways
- Wells Fargo CEO Charlie Sharp reports consumer credit delinquencies are actually improving, with K-shaped economy dynamics converging as lower-income consumers now show growth alongside affluent segments, signaling broad-based economic resilience.
- Chime's acquisition of Stride Bank for $590M signals a strategic shift for fintechs toward owning bank charters to accelerate AI-driven product innovation and reduce regulatory friction from third-party banking partnerships.
- Charter CEO Chris Winfrey acknowledges the cable industry's go-to-market failures as a core competitive weakness against fixed wireless and Starlink, while betting long-term on surging data demand—especially from AI—to vindicate its network infrastructure advantage.
